RIL plans maintenance turnaround at Jamnagar
This maintenance turnaround is planned for the first time after its commissioning during the Financial Year 2008-09.
This opportunity would also be utilised to take up productivity improvement related jobs in other secondary processing units as necessary.
During this period, other three crude distillation units at Jamnagar refining complex are expected to sustain normal operations.
Reliance Industries Limited (RIL) is India’s largest private sector company with a turnover of INR 2,58,651 crore (USUSD 58.0 billion), cash profit of INR 34,530 crore (USUSD 7.7 billion), net profit of INR 20,286 crore (USUSD 4.5 billion) and net worth of INR 1,51,540 crore (USUSD 34.0 billion) as of March 31, 2011.
